There is no consensus in the White House regarding the Ukrainian conflict. This was stated by Mark Toth, a columnist for The Hill and The New York Post.
According to him, there are two wings in the White House that determine the fate of the Ukrainian conflict. One of them is headed by Elbridge Colby, who advocates that the US administration shift its focus to China and actually leave the Eastern Europe, allowing Europe to do its own thing.
"There is another faction, which includes (the Secretary of State) Marco Rubio. They say: "No, we understand that in the long run, US security will be better protected if Ukraine wins this war." And I would just warn people: be careful with these statements, do not assume that the White House itself is unanimous on this issue. Trump is listening to two different sides, and time will tell which one will win," he said.
